Can you drink alcohol on Belfast to Dublin train?

Can you drink on the Enterprise train? Yes, it’s allowed to drink onboard, but there is a catch. Passengers can consume only alcohol that they purchased on a train. Quaffing anything you’ve brought is not allowed.

How fast does the Belfast train go?

While the train itself is capable of 90mph running, inferior track conditions at many points along the route, especially north of the border, require the train to run at lower speeds for safety reasons.

Where does the Enterprise train stop Belfast?

The first stop of the ENTERPRISE SERVICE train route is Belfast City Centre, Lanyon Place and the last stop is Connolly.

How much is a taxi from Belfast to Dublin?

The applied rate for long distances is €1.80/km or €0.64/min, in slow traffic conditions. The overall taxi fare should be around €250 to €280.

Can you travel from Belfast to Dublin without a passport?

If you’re using a passport to enter Ireland, it should be valid and in date. You should also check your air or sea carrier’s terms and conditions of travel. For journeys on the island of Ireland, British and Irish citizens do not require any travel documents when crossing the land border.

What is the fastest train in Ireland?

The fastest trains in Ireland are Mark 4 of Intercity fleet, connecting Dublin and Cork and boasting the top speed of 200 km/h (125 mph).

What train station goes from Belfast to Dublin?

Dublin Connolly station
The Belfast–Dublin Main Line is a main and busiest railway route on the island of Ireland that connects Dublin Connolly station in the Republic of Ireland and Belfast Lanyon Place station in Northern Ireland.
